Analysis

The most recent figure for industrial roundwood — import quantity in Burkina Faso is 69 m3, measured in 2024.

The figure is up 3,350.0% on the previous year and down 89.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, industrial roundwood — import quantity in Burkina Faso peaked at 3,404 m3 in 2004 and was at its lowest, 0 m3, in 1994.

That places Burkina Faso 194th out of 235 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
